Signs You Need New Garage Door Panels

The signs of failing garage door panels can range from obvious and dramatic to subtle but significant. Recognizing these symptoms early can help you avoid more extensive damage to your entire garage door system. Paying attention to these visual cues is the first step toward restoring your door's safety and appearance.

Significant Dents or Cracks

You notice large, unsightly dents from a vehicle impact or deep cracks that run across the panel surface. These aren't just cosmetic flaws; they indicate a structural compromise that can weaken the panel's ability to hold its shape and insulation. Ignoring these issues can affect the door's balance and operation, putting extra strain on the springs and opener.

Visible Warping or Bowing

Your garage door panels appear to be bending inward or outward, or you see gaps forming between the sections that weren't there before. This often signifies material fatigue from prolonged exposure to fluctuating temperatures and humidity. Warped panels can snag during operation, leading to jerky movements or causing the door to get stuck entirely.

Fading, Peeling, or Discoloration

The paint or finish on your panels is severely faded, chalky to the touch, or peeling away, especially on sides that get direct sun. This is a clear sign of UV damage and weather exposure, indicating the protective coating is gone. This leaves the panel material vulnerable to rust, rot, or further deterioration, ultimately shortening the lifespan of your door.

Delamination or Bubbling

You observe areas where the outer skin of your garage door panel is separating from the core insulation, creating bubbles or soft spots. This is common in older insulated panels where adhesive breaks down due to moisture or the extreme temperature cycles we see in the McDonald area. Delamination significantly weakens the panel's structure and reduces your garage's energy efficiency.

Obsolete Style or Material

Your garage door panels look outdated, don't match recent home renovations, or are made of a material that requires constant maintenance. Sometimes, the panels are not functionally broken but are aesthetically unsuitable for your home's current style. Upgrading to new panels is a common and effective way to dramatically improve your home's curb appeal.

Common Causes of Panel Damage in McDonald

Garage door panel damage is rarely a mystery. It's almost always caused by a specific event or the cumulative effect of our local environment. Understanding the root cause helps in choosing the right replacement panels that can better withstand these challenges.

Accidental Impact Damage

Vehicles backing out too quickly, kids playing with sports equipment, or even a misplaced ladder can cause significant dents and cracks. In McDonald's residential neighborhoods, with varied driveway layouts and active families, these accidental impacts are a frequent reason for panel installation. When the damage is extensive, installing new panels is the most effective and aesthetically pleasing solution.

Severe Weather Exposure

Hailstorms and strong winds carrying debris can severely damage garage door panels, leading to punctures, dents, or deep cracks. McDonald, TN, experiences its share of intense thunderstorms that make panels vulnerable to this kind of impact. The prolonged, direct sun exposure on many properties also contributes to material degradation over the years.

Material Degradation Due to Age

Over decades of opening, closing, and constant exposure to the elements, garage door panels naturally wear out. Materials can warp, fade, delaminate, or rust, especially on older door models. Many established homes in our area have original doors that have weathered countless Tennessee seasons, leading to this inevitable material fatigue.

General Wear and Tear

The cumulative stress of daily use, minor bumps, and the operational force of the door can lead to panels that look worn or no longer fit together perfectly. While not a single dramatic failure, the effect of constant movement and minor abrasions adds up over time. If you're already upgrading other components, it's often the perfect time to consider new panel installation for a complete system refresh.

Why Addressing Damaged Panels Matters

Delaying the installation of new garage door panels can lead to several significant issues. Beyond the obvious negative impact on your home's curb appeal, compromised panels weaken the structural integrity of the entire door. This puts excessive strain on vital components like the springs, cables, and opener, potentially causing them to fail prematurely and leading to more expensive repairs.

More critically, damaged panels can reduce your garage's security, creating a potential weak point for intruders. They also diminish your home's energy efficiency by allowing drafts and moisture into your garage, which can affect your utility costs. Addressing panel issues promptly with professional installation not only restores your home's appearance and security but also prevents a cascade of further, more costly problems down the line.
